Illinois Wesleyan Men Down Monmouth Behind Johnson's 35 Points

11/23/2010 9:58:02 PM

Box Score Illinois Wesleyan 81, Monmouth 68 - Box Score

MONMOUTH, Ill. - Senior captain Sean Johnson erupted for a career-high 35 points to help the Illinois Wesleyan men's basketball team win a road game at Monmouth College, 81-68, on Tuesday, Nov, 23.

The Titans improved to 4-0 this season while the Scots dropped to 1-1.

Johnson's previous career high was 32 points on two occasions - against Wisconsin-Stevens Point (3/13/10) and Manchester (11/29/09).
Against Monmouth, Johnson was 10-of-14 from the field, made five 3-pointers and knocked in 10 of 13 free throws. Johnson and senior Duncan Lawson also led the team with six rebounds each as Monmouth outrebounded the Titans, 32-29.

Junior Ryan Connolly was the only other Titan in double digits as he came off the bench to contribute 14. IWU's bench outscored Monmouth's, 27-12.

The Titans, who shot .568 for the game (25 of 44), trailed for much of the first half, including a 17-10 deficit midway through the first half. IWU took a two-point lead with five minutes left in the half and stretched their lead to 17 with 8:24 left before the Scots put on a late charge.

An 11-4 Monmouth run cut the Scots' deficit to eight at 70-62 with three minutes left. The Titans hit eight of their 10 free throws in the final 1:22 to perserve the win.

Bryce Donaldson had 19 and Corey Gruber scored 12 to lead the Scots.

IWU next hosts Dominican at 3 p.m. on Saturday, November 27.
